Hi all,
I made the mistake of buying a new 06 CBR600RR out of state bike from ebay with less than 7,500 mi and I'm living in CA. Has anyone encountered this situation before. I heard a new bike with less than 7,500 mi entering CA can not be registered since it doesn't meet the emission requirements. I don't want to have to resell it and don't want to have to ride it illegally.
I was considering registering it in AZ and once I get to 7,500mi then registering it back in CA.
